We have no idea what's in your attic. To tell if this is viable. If you need to know if your microwave can be vented outside, the answer is maybe. Most microwaves have an option to vent outside. Some require a change of a plate. Some require the turning of the fan itself. If you still have the instruction booklet for the micro, refer to that. – RMDman May 29 '23 at 21:23

Unclear what you're talking about here. Physically, it would be a kludge. You need about 24" of space between your cooktop and hood. A standard countertop is 36" high. The bottom of your hood would need to be at 60" or higher. If you put a microwave above that, the bottom of your microwave is probably at 68" even if you use a back vent hood.
